Authentic 1882 Hand Hewn Log Home

We would like to share our Authentic 1880's Hand Hewn Log Home, It is the original family restored Homestead built in 1882 as original as possible with the addition of a wood burning fireplace and two bathrooms (half bath up and full bath with shower down).
The Downstairs consists of a living room /dining room with a recliner couch and chair and kitchen table, bath room with a shower and a small but complete kitchen with a microwave ,full size stove and refrigerator coffee maker and toaster. The large upstairs bedroom is accessed by the original stairway (see photos) which is one large room with a queen size bed two twin size beds and a half bath.
Open porch outside with a small gazebo in a green space is provided for guests.
Located 2.5 miles from downtown Sturgeon Bay across from Franke Park and a five minute drive to Sturgeon Bay or the Lake Michigan public Pierhead and beach.
The Home is located on our property that shares the driveway and our Residence , The Homestead is located in a rural setting with neighbors nearby, It is not in a wooded area but more a relaxed neighborhood.
